Converse has once again reaffirmed its place in culture with the official unveiling of its latest collaborator—South Africa’s genre-pushing artist, Usimamane. On Thursday, 10 July, YFM Studios played host to an exclusive launch event as the brand welcomed Usimamane into its Love Chuck family. The gathering brought together a powerhouse of industry talent, with appearances by Tony Dayimane, Qwellers, and award-winning duo Blaq Diamond, all celebrating this major career moment.

More than a brand partnership, the evening marked a significant chapter for Usimamane, who recently took home the Metro FM Award for Best Male Artist and earned a platinum plaque for his latest album. His inclusion in the Love Chuck campaign is not just a nod to his growing influence—it’s a celebration of an artist who represents fearless expression and hometown pride.
For Converse, the Chuck Taylor All Star has always stood for more than just streetwear. It’s a cultural icon that has marched through decades of rebellion, innovation, and creativity. Whether on the feet of pantsula dancers in dusty township streets or lighting up global stages, the silhouette has remained a constant—uniting those who defy convention and lead with originality.
“It feels so surreal to collaborate with such an iconic brand as Converse,” Usimamane shared. “It’s a shoe that’s shaped so many South African stories—from dance to fashion to music. The All Star is a staple of our culture, and it mirrors everything I stand for as an artist. Working with Converse just made sense. We speak the same language of expression.”

The Love Chuck campaign, rooted in honouring self-expression and authenticity, will roll out through bold visuals, creative collaborations, and community-led activations across the country. It’s a call to wear your truth, tell your story, and step forward with heart—just as Usimamane has.
With artists like him at the forefront, Converse continues to cement its role not just in fashion, but in the culture shaping the next generation.
